Transaction 466614af28c118417b1381fb2cde010be890d12efa54892742a2642e073e21d3
1 Input
1 Output
-
466614af28c118417b1381fb2cde010be890d12efa54892742a2642e073e21d3:0
- value
- 35348
- script pubkey
- OP_0 OP_PUSHBYTES_20 106592ce8bdd4e5dbdbc2e45e68db0a2039764e6
- address
- bc1qzpje9n5tm489m0du9ez7drds5gpewe8x209vtz